Desklayer
Desklayer

Description: Desklayer is a lightweight Linux distribution focusing primarily on security tools and administration applications. It's specifically designed to be installed on USB drives to create a portable toolkit or security suite. The small ISO size makes it easy to fit on portable media.

WinSize2
WinSize2

Description: WinSize2 is a free open source program for Windows that allows users to easily resize and position windows. It provides shortcuts and hotkeys to tile, cascade, minimize, and maximize windows with just a couple clicks.

WinSize2
WinSize2 Features
  • Resize and reposition windows with keyboard shortcuts
  • Tile or cascade open windows
  • Minimize/maximize all windows
  • Remember window positions
  • Support for multiple monitors
  • Customizable hotkeys
  • Lightweight and open source
